Latest Patents
One of Takabayashi's latest patents is the "Three-dimensional measuring apparatus and control method therefor." This invention enhances reliability by calculating uncertain error due to noise in three-dimensional measurements. It features a projector that projects a striped light pattern onto an object, a camera that captures the reflected light pattern, and a calculation processing unit that performs various arithmetic operations, including noise and reliability calculations.
Another significant patent is the "Information processing apparatus, information processing method, and computer-readable storage medium." This technology utilizes a pattern light projection unit that projects line patterns onto an object. The image pickup unit captures the projected image, allowing the information processing apparatus to detect and identify the line patterns based on the reference patterns, thus streamlining information processing and accuracy.
